KNOXVILLE, Tenn. — In honor of National Truck Driver Appreciation Week in September, Pilot Co. is extending its annual celebration for professional truck drivers. To further recognize and thank these haulers, Pilot's Driver Appreciation will last through October 31 with two months of exclusive offers, more points and events for professional drivers.

“Professional drivers go further every day to deliver more than 70% of the goods this country depends on, and we want to show how much we appreciate all they do,” said Shameek Konar, CEO of Pilot Co. “Thank you to our very own Pilot drivers and all the professional drivers out there for trucking through even the toughest times. We are honored to serve you, and we’re going even further this Driver Appreciation to celebrate your immense contributions.”

Pilot Company is showing its appreciation with extra savings, big rewards and more points just for professional drivers, including:

  • Up to three free drink choices in the myRewards Plus app each week (through October 31, 2022) including Pilot fountain drinks and coffee, sodas, energy drinks and waters.
  • Earn up to 500 bonus points in September with new activated in-app challenges.
  • Discounts on various deli food items all September using the myRewards Plus app, including a 50% discount during National Truck Driver Appreciation Week (Sept. 11 – 17, 2022).
  • In October, earn even more points (up to 5 points per gallon) when fueling after activating PushForPoints in the myRewards Plus app.
  • Free Safe and Road Ready Checks in September by Southern Tire Mart at Pilot Flying J.  With every check completed, drivers will be entered into a raffle for a chance to win one of three sets of Bridgestone premium steer tires.

Pilot, based in Knoxville, Tenn., has grown its network to more than 800 retail and fueling locations and supplies more than 14 billion gallons of fuel per year to the market. Pilot serves 1.3 million guests per day. Its Pilot and Flying J travel center network includes over 750 locations in 44 states and six Canadian provinces with more than 790 restaurants, 75,000 truck parking spaces, 5,300 deluxe showers, 6,200 diesel lanes and offers truck maintenance and tire service with Southern Tire Mart at Pilot Flying J. The One9 Fuel Network connects a variety of fueling locations to provide smaller fleets and independent professional drivers with services.
